FUDGE PIE
If you love chocolate you'll love this pie.
Provided by Debbie Rowe
Categories Desserts Pies Custard and Cream Pie Recipes
Yield 8
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Unfold piecrust; fit into 9 inch pie pan. Prebake crust according to package directions. Remove from oven.
- Lower the oven temperature to 325 degrees F (165 degrees C).
- Beat together sugar, flour, cocoa powder, butter or margarine, eggs and vanilla in a medium-size bowl. Spoon into pie shell.
- Bake for 25 to 30 minutes or until set. Allow to cool to room temperature. Serve with whipped topping or a scoop of vanilla ice cream.

CHOCOLATE FUDGE PIE
Chocolate Fudge Pie is a delicious, rich and decadent homemade chocolate pie, made from scratch! The perfect solution when you need a quick and easy dessert - made in just a little over an hour! In the fall, this dessert is the best thanksgiving pie recipe.
Provided by Vera Zecevic
Categories Dessert
Time 1h15m
Number Of Ingredients 14
Steps:
- In a large bowl whisk together flour, sugar and salt.
- Add butter and mix with a fork until it starts to look like a coarse meal.
- Add 1 tablespoon of water at the time and continue mixing until a dough forms.
- Wrap the dough with the plastic wrap and refrigerate for 2 hours.
- Lightly greased 9-inch pie plate and preheat oven to 350 F.
- Take the dough from refrigerator and roll out on a lightly floured work surface into a circle about 1/8 inch thick.
- Transfer the dough to a pie plate and trim excess of a dough from edges.
- In a bowl whisk together sugar, cocoa powder, flour, and salt.
- Combine in a sauce pan half and half, butter, and chocolate and stir over a medium-low heat until it become smooth.( Let it cool a few minutes before you add it over dry ingredients and eggs)
- Add eggs, egg yolks and chocolate mixture into dry ingredients and stir until well-combined
- Transfer filling to pie crust in pan.
- Bake 45 to 50 minutes (until the center is set and the edges start to crack)
- Cool 10-15 minutes before serving.
CHOCOLATE FUDGE PIE
A decadent yet guilt-free chocolate filling is poured into a baked refrigerated Pillsbury™ Pie Crust and topped with fat-free whipped topping. It's a great make-ahead dessert as it needs to chill at least 4 hours.
Provided by By Betty Crocker Kitchens
Categories Dessert
Time 4h50m
Yield 10
Number Of Ingredients 5
Steps:
- Heat oven to 425°F. Place pie crust in 9-inch glass pie plate as directed on box for One-Crust Filled Pie. Line pie crust with foil; fill with pie weights or dried beans.
- Bake 8 minutes. Remove weights and foil; bake 5 to 7 minutes longer or until golden brown. Cool completely on cooling rack, about 15 minutes.
- Meanwhile, in large microwavable bowl, microwave chocolate uncovered on High 1 minute to 1 minute 30 seconds, stirring every 30 seconds, until melted and smooth. Stir in condensed milk with whisk until smooth; let stand 2 minutes. Fold half of the whipped topping into chocolate mixture until blended; pour mixture into crust.
- Cover and refrigerate 4 to 8 hours. Spread remaining whipped topping over pie; garnish with raspberries.

CHOCOLATE FUDGE PIE
This is a recipe from the Irondale Cafe in Irondale, Alabama, the cafe that the Whistle Stop Cafe in the movie Fried Green Tomatoes is based on.
Provided by mailbelle
Categories Pie
Time 50m
Yield 8 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350°F.
- Combine sugar and cocoa; add butter, eggs, and vanilla.
- Mix well and pour into pie shell.
- Bake for 35 minutes.
- Let cool for 10 minutes.
- Serve warm with ice cream or whipped cream.

GRANDMA'S FUDGE PIE
Grandma Rosemary Ochs' fudge pie.
Provided by Krisyaden
Categories Chocolate Pie
Time 30m
Yield 8
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
- Melt butter and chocolate in a pan over low heat.
- Remove from the heat. Add sugar, eggs, corn syrup, and vanilla; stir until well combined. Pour into the pie crust.
- Bake in the preheated oven until mostly set but slightly jiggly, 40 to 45 minutes.
- Remove from the oven and cool to room temperature before serving; filling will thicken as it cools.

MAIDA HEATTER'S CHOCOLATE FUDGE PIE
Make and share this Maida Heatter's Chocolate Fudge Pie recipe from Food.com.
Provided by ratherbeswimmin
Categories Pie
Time 1h50m
Yield 10 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 14
Steps:
- Position oven rack 1/3 up from the bottom of oven; preheat to 350°.
- Add butter and chocolate to the top of a double boiler over warm water on low heat.
- Cover until partially melted, then uncover and stir until completely melted and smooth.
- Remove the top of the double boiler and set aside, uncovered, to cool slightly.
- Meanwhile, in a large bowl beat (use electric mixer) the eggs well.
- Except for the chocolate/butter mixture, add all the remaining ingredients; beat well.
- Then beat in the chocolate and butter mixture.
- Turn into the prepared, partially baked crust; the filling will come almost to the top of the crust.
- Handle very carefully and place in the oven.
- Bake for 50 minutes; do not bake any longer even if the filling appears soft.
- Turn oven heat off; prop the oven door partially open, and let the pie stand in the oven until it is completely cool (the filling will puff up during baking and then will settle down to a thin layer that will crack while cooling).
- Refrigerate for several hours.
- Whipped cream: in a chilled bowl with chilled beaters, whip the cream with the remaining ingredients until it will just hold a shape.
- Shortly before serving spread the cream in a thick layer over the top of the pie.
